Markram ton powers Eastern Cape to SA20 final

CENTURION: Aiden Markram smashed his maiden T20 hundred as Sunrisers Eastern Cape thumped Joburg Super Kings in the high-scoring second semifinal of the inaugural SA20 on Thursday.

Captain Markram blasted 100 from just 58 deliveries, steering Sunrisers to  213/5, a peak that proved insurmountable for Joburg Super Kings despite a brave fightback from Reeza Hendrick.

Batting on the invitation of Faf du Plessis, Sunrisers went through a jittery start as they slipped to 10/2 inside the second over. Lizaad Williams set up this perfect launch for Super Kings but Markram and Jordan Hermann intercepted their high flight.

The two gathered 98 runs from 70 balls and took Sunriser to 109/2 in 13 overs before Hermann was run out for 48 while looking to steal an extra run against the throwing arm of Williams.

Markram, however, continued his momentum and brought up his century in the 19th over with a six over Williams, who then dismissed him and Tristan Stubbs (20 off 11) in the same over.

Sunrisers went past the past 180-mark in the 19th over and would have been happy with anything near 200 but a deflating 27-run over gave them an extra mile in the game.

In reply, JSK were unsettled early in the chase when captain de Plessis fell on the very first ball, trying to pull Sisanda Magala. Marco Jansen then handed another blow in the next over, dismissing Leus du Pllloy on a duck.

Hendrick, who smacked 11 fours and four maximums during his valiant knock of 54-ball 96, tried to salvage his side but his lone heroics were not quite enough to chase a mammoth target.

While Mathew Wade and Donovan Ferreira contributed 19 and 20 respectively, Romario Shepherd punched 38 off just 14 balls as Super Kings finished with 199.
